    Subject[PATCH 4.9 24/42] x86/kvm: Dont call kvm_spurious_fault() from .fixup
    Date
    [ Upstream commit 3901336ed9887b075531bffaeef7742ba614058b ]

    After making a change to improve objtool's sibling call detection, it
    started showing the following warning:

    arch/x86/kvm/vmx/nested.o: warning: objtool: .fixup+0x15: sibling call from callable instruction with modified stack frame

    The problem is the ____kvm_handle_fault_on_reboot() macro. It does a
    fake call by pushing a fake RIP and doing a jump. That tricks the
    unwinder into printing the function which triggered the exception,
    rather than the .fixup code.

    Instead of the hack to make it look like the original function made the
    call, just change the macro so that the original function actually does
    make the call. This allows removal of the hack, and also makes objtool
    happy.

    I triggered a vmx instruction exception and verified that the stack
    trace is still sane:

    +asmlinkage void __noreturn kvm_spurious_fault(void);
    +
    /*
    * Hardware virtualization extension instructions may fault if a
    * reboot turns off virtualization while processes are running.
    - * Trap the fault and ignore the instruction if that happens.
    + * Usually after catching the fault we just panic; during reboot
    + * instead the instruction is ignored.
    */
    -asmlinkage void kvm_spurious_fault(void);
    -
    -#define ____kvm_handle_fault_on_reboot(insn, cleanup_insn) \
    - "666: " insn "\n\t" \
    - "668: \n\t" \
    - ".pushsection .fixup, \"ax\" \n" \
    - "667: \n\t" \
    - cleanup_insn "\n\t" \
    - "cmpb $0, kvm_rebooting \n\t" \
    - "jne 668b \n\t" \
    - __ASM_SIZE(push) " $666b \n\t" \
    - "jmp kvm_spurious_fault \n\t" \
    - ".popsection \n\t" \
    - _ASM_EXTABLE(666b, 667b)
    +#define ____kvm_handle_fault_on_reboot(insn, cleanup_insn) \
    + "666: \n\t" \
    + insn "\n\t" \
    + "jmp 668f \n\t" \
    + "667: \n\t" \
    + "call kvm_spurious_fault \n\t" \
    + "668: \n\t" \
    + ".pushsection .fixup, \"ax\" \n\t" \
    + "700: \n\t" \
    + cleanup_insn "\n\t" \
    + "cmpb $0, kvm_rebooting\n\t" \
    + "je 667b \n\t" \
    + "jmp 668b \n\t" \
    + ".popsection \n\t" \
    + _ASM_EXTABLE(666b, 700b)

    #define __kvm_handle_fault_on_reboot(insn) \
    ____kvm_handle_fault_on_reboot(insn, "")
